In the heart of the Mediterranean Sea, where history and myth intertwine, lies Greece, a land of unparalleled beauty and enduring legacy. From the sun-kissed shores of the Aegean to the snow-capped peaks of Mount Olympus, Greece beckons travelers to explore its timeless allure. This comprehensive volume takes readers on a journey through the annals of Greek history, from the dawn of civilization to the present day. With vivid storytelling and meticulously researched detail, the book brings to life the people, places, and events that have shaped this remarkable nation. From the heights of the Mycenaean civilization to the twilight of the Byzantine Empire, Greece has stood as a beacon of progress and enlightenment. Readers will witness the rise of iconic figures like Alexander the Great, whose conquests stretched from the Mediterranean to the banks of the Ganges River, and Pericles, the Athenian statesman who ushered in a golden age of art, literature, and democracy. They will explore the intellectual prowess of Greek philosophers, whose ideas laid the foundation for Western thought, and marvel at the architectural wonders of temples like the Parthenon, symbols of both religious devotion and artistic mastery. As Greece navigated the tumultuous currents of history, it faced both triumph and adversity. The book traces the nation's struggles against foreign invaders, from the Persian Wars to the Ottoman occupation, and celebrates its unwavering spirit of resistance. Readers will witness the birth of modern Greece, forged in the crucible of revolution, and follow its transformation into a vibrant democracy, a proud member of the European Union. Through its immersive narrative and stunning imagery, this book invites readers to delve into the Hellenic realm, uncovering the secrets of a civilization that has left an indelible mark on the world. Whether you are a seasoned history buff or simply curious about the roots of Western civilization, this book is an essential guide to the rich tapestry of Greek history and culture.
